Piedmont Classical was not able to break out of their rough patch on Thursday as the team picked up their 13th straight loss dating back to last season. They came up short against the Bethany Community Wolves, falling 3-0.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against the Wolves this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 3-0 back in September.
The match finished with set scores of 25-9, 25-12, 25-8.
Leading Bethany Community to victory were Rachel Durham and Karsyn Johnson. Durham had ten assists and three aces, while Johnson had four aces. That's the most aces Durham has posted since back in August of 2024. Madelyn Gray also deserves some recognition as she had her first digs of the season.
Piedmont Classical's defeat dropped their record down to 0-12. As for Bethany Community, they have been performing well recently as they've won ten of their last 13 matchups. That's provided a nice bump to their 11-9 record this season.
Piedmont Classical has already played their next contest (against Triad Math and Science Academy), but no score has been uploaded at the time of writing. As for Bethany Community, they also w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next match, a 3-0 victory against Millennium on the 7th.
